Rietendak Aug 23, 2010 09:53 AM

Okay I've been really stupid. It was pretty obviously the fault of this part
Code:

<div style="position:absolute;top:20px;right:20px;width:728px;height:90px;">
By changing 728px to 928 px it's now more or less centered. But I don't understand why or how? Could someone link an explanation of that line of code and why it's seemingly unaffected by the outlining of the header on the Header Image page? And why by making it a larger number the header moves to the left?
